Management of groundnut root rot caused by Macrophomina phaseolina using biocontrol agents viz., Trichoderma viride and Pseudomonas fluorescens was investigated for two years under rainfed conditions. Seed treatment with biocontrol agents significantly increased the germination percentage (11-23% and 54-82% over control during 2002 and 2003, respectively) and reduced disease incidence significantly (40-58 and 55-77% over control during 2002 and 2003, respectively). Treatment with T. viride and P. fluorescens increased pod yield by 14-35% and 22-33% over control during 2002 and 2003, respectively. Disease reduction was on par with the carbendazim seed treatment and hence use of biocontrol agents as seed treatment with and without soil application could be an effective strategy to reduce root rot disease and enhance yield of groundnut under rainfed conditions.
